  • Publication number: 20250069614
    Abstract: A signal filtering device includes: a separation unit that separates a predetermined number of possibility signals from a mixed signal as possibilities of a target signal; an encoding unit that encodes related information of the target signal into a first feature vector and encodes the predetermined number of possibility signals into the predetermined number of second feature vectors; and a selection unit that derives a similarity between the first feature vector and the second feature vector for each of the possibility signals, and selects a possibility signal of the possibility signals having the highest similarity as the target signal from the predetermined number of possibility signals. The selection unit may derive an inner product of the first feature vector and the second feature vector as the similarity. The predetermined number of possibility signals may be voice signals associated with the predetermined number of sound sources.

  • Publication number: 20240257814
    Abstract: One aspect of the present invention is a learning device including a self-learning unit that updates content of main conversion processing for converting data to be processed into data in a predetermined format by executing self-supervised learning, and a data augmentation unit that executes data augmentation processing of generating data to be processed in the main conversion processing based on an acoustic time series, in which the data augmentation unit performs acoustic time series clipping processing of clipping a partial time series that is a time series of a part of the acoustic time series, duplication processing of duplicating the partial time series, and conversion processing of converting one and the other of the partial time series according to a predetermined rule, and the self-learning unit updates the content of the main conversion processing by self-supervised learning based on a result obtained by the conversion processing.

  • Publication number: 20240255598
    Abstract: In one embodiment, An MRI apparatus comprising processing circuitry configured to: acquire an optical image of an object placed on a table of a bed; acquire information on an examination portion of the object; and select a specific RF coil to be used for imaging the examination portion of the object from a plurality of available RF coils based on the optical image and information on the plurality of available RF coils specified from the information on the examination portion.

  • Publication number: 20230305086
    Abstract: A medical image diagnosis apparatus according to an embodiment includes movable member which moves in a bore along the central axis of the bore formed in a gantry provided with a medical imaging mechanism concerning imaging a subject, couchtop which inserts into the bore, screen provided for the member and having a picture from a projector projected thereon, first frame connected to the member and positioned on the projector side for the screen, a second frame supporting a reflection board and being movable along the first frame, and processing circuitry which estimates a posture of the examined subject based on one of the position of the reflection board concerning the screen and the orientation of the head of the examined subject, determines a rotation amount of the picture on the basis of the posture, and controls the projector so as to rotate the picture according to the rotation amount.
